node.js - 如何查询保存在服务器端的 json 文件 - 高级视图?
问题描述
这更像是一个理论问题。
我的任务是为客户创建一个网站,该网站涉及用户查找项目 x。将搜索包含所有项目数据的 json 文件,并显示有关该项目的结果数据。
我使用 React 作为我的前端,所以我猜我需要使用 Express 作为我的后端?完成这项工作所需的所有软件包是什么,如果有人知道提供此基本基础架构的指南或教程甚至 npm 软件包,将不胜感激。
我已经设法让所有客户端都能正常工作,但我担心效率,因为我目前使用的数据只有 19k 行,而且只是完整数据的一个子集,所以我认为这不会起作用当子集 json 被完整的东西替换时。
我的数据也存储在一个excel表中,如果这对服务器端来说比json更好?
解决方案
首先看你必须集中你的项目架构。架构主要负责你将使用哪种技术。作为你对项目的描述,nodejs(express)和mongodb非常适合你。
如果你想在那里使用 express 和 mongodb,你需要一些 npm 包,比如 express、morgan、body-parser、mongoose,而不是这些。
而nodejs适合作为react的后端技术。
您可以按照 本 教程获取主要概念。
谢谢 :)
推荐阅读
- c++ - 在元组的元组中找到一个元组
- python - Django Rest Framework 嵌套关系
- html - 如何使用 React 在 Ionic 上创建新页面?
- sails.js - 如何在 Sails.js 中对关系执行模型连接 + 条件?
- python - 根据另一个数组的形状对 numpy 数组进行切片的好方法
- python - 如何在 python 中处理 selenium web 驱动程序中单击“下载密钥”按钮?
- dll - 在 RAD Studio 的命名空间下调用 DLL 函数
- python - 为什么 to_numeric() 将 str 转换为 float 而不是 int?
- sql - 如何按周报表创建交易表?
- python - 如何循环遍历python中的大型嵌套列表?